Transaction 087ee82da59e59f1839ddd86af3a183f2a5ac7a5498f3462c42e8070c0a0bbaa

1 Input
1 Outputs
  • 087ee82da59e59f1839ddd86af3a183f2a5ac7a5498f3462c42e8070c0a0bbaa:0
  • value  1041620
    address  39CjWWivUU1AfgF6M39CPXeXcx4g7o2uyA